Abstract

Objective: This study aims to analyze the BOR trend at Siti Aisyah Islamic Hospital Madiun from 2022 to 2024, compare it with international benchmarks and theoretical standards such as the Barber Johnson theory, and identify internal factors contributing to suboptimal BOR levels. Methods: This research employed a descriptive quantitative approach using secondary data from internal hospital reports over a three-year period. Results: BOR values showed a progressive increase: 65.24% in 2022, 66.33% in 2023, and 69.00% in 2024. However, they remained below the Barber Johnson efficiency standard range of 75–85%. Various influencing factors were identified, including nursing service quality, inadequate promotion strategies, and inefficient bed management. Conclusion: Although an upward trend is evident, BOR at Siti Aisyah Islamic Hospital remains below the ideal level. Strategic interventions are needed to improve inpatient service efficiency.
